The dryer must conform with local codes, or in the absence of local codes, with the National Electrical Code, ANSI/NFPA 70. 2 IMPORTANT: The gas installation must be electrically grounded in accordance with local codes, or in the absence of local codes, with the National Fuel Gas Code, ANSI Z223.1/NFPA 54.
